## Building Access — Spares Room (Hullbrook Annex)

Contractors: the spare hardware room is down the east corridor on the ground floor, third door on the left. Sign in at the front desk first and grab a visitor lanyard. Anything you take out, jot it in the blue logbook — yes, even the little stuff. The door self-locks, so don't wedge it. To get in, punch in the code below.

staff pass of hagug-taguf = bdg-HJ-9

## Tuning

The Gallowseed pick-list optimizer balances walk distance against bin congestion. Defaults were fitted to the Tarnbrook depot layout; other sites will need re-tuning. Rules: never set the congestion weight to zero (aisles deadlock), and keep the batch window under the conveyor cycle time or downstream sorting backs up. Re-run the replay suite after any change — a two-percent distance gain is not worth a congestion regression. Constants live in one place only, shown below. Current production values are these.

tuning table, hahag-kagup:
QUOTAS = {
    "briix": 567,
    "tamael": 441,
    "gordor": 613,
}

Step 7 — Apply per-tenant rate quotas for the Harkness API tier. Verify the quota manifest against the tenant registry export from the previous step; any tenant missing a quota entry will default to the restrictive fallback tier, which has caused support escalations before. Once the manifest validates cleanly, stage it to the canary region and confirm quota counters increment correctly for at least two sample tenants. The quota manifest must then be signed before promotion, using the following key.

deploy key for kagup-bawig: bky9_ZMq28eTw9